Hello I am trying to make a page showing a nested list:

period 1
  subperiod 1
  subperiod 2
  subperiod 3

period 2
  subperiod 1
  subperiod 2

period 3
  subperiod 1

period 4
  subperiod 1
  subperiod 2
  subperiod 3


My model is:


db.define_table('period',
                SQLField('description', length=150),
                SQLField('date_start', 'date'), # date period starting
inclusive
                SQLField('date_end', 'date'),   #date period end
exclusive, is also starting date for next period
                SQLField('open', 'boolean'),
                SQLField('writable', 'boolean')
                )

db.define_table('subperiod',
                SQLField('period', db.period),
                SQLField('description', length=150),
                SQLField('date_start', 'date'), # date period starting
inclusive
                SQLField('date_end', 'date'),   #date period end
exclusive, is also starting date for next period
                SQLField('open', 'boolean'),
                SQLField('writable', 'boolean')
                )

However I don't know how to do a controler and view to show a nested
list as above:

My controller is :
def show_periods():
    #periods=db(db.period).select()
    periods=SQLTABLE(db().select(db.period.ALL))
    #subperiods=db(db.subperiod).select()
    return dict(periods=periods) ##, subperiods=subperiods)


My view is
{{extend 'layout.html'}}
<h1>This is the test/show_periods.html template</h1>
  <h2>{{=periods}}<h2>


Could anyone please help a newbie on this one?
